The Benefits of Interactive Training Software
Interactive training software combines the convenience of online learning with engaging hands-on experiences. Unlike passive video tutorials or long printed manuals, interactive platforms use quizzes, simulations, and real-time feedback to reinforce learning. Employees retain information better when they actively participate rather than just observe. Sarasota businesses report that teams trained through interactive software show higher confidence in completing tasks, improved problem-solving skills, and increased efficiency in daily operations.
The ability to customize modules for different departments or roles ensures that employees are learning what is most relevant to them. Managers also appreciate reporting features that allow them to track progress, identify knowledge gaps, and provide additional support. Choosing the Right Platform for Your Team
Selecting the right interactive training platform depends on your company’s size, industry, and goals. Some platforms focus on technical skills while others are better suited for customer service, compliance, or management development.
Sarasota business owners often evaluate platforms based on:
• Ease of use for both administrators and employees
• Range of available courses and training modules
• Reporting and analytics tools to measure employee progress
• Mobile accessibility so team members can train on the go
• Integration with existing software or HR systems
• Options for gamification to increase engagement and motivation
By considering these factors, companies can select a solution that fits seamlessly into daily workflows while addressing specific skill gaps or training objectives. Tips for Implementing Interactive Training Successfully
Introducing a new training platform requires planning, communication, and ongoing engagement. Sarasota companies that have successfully implemented interactive training software share several best practices always do the following:
• Start with clear objectives and define what skills or knowledge employees should gain
• Encourage participation through incentives or recognition
• Schedule regular check-ins to address questions or challenges
• Gather feedback from employees to improve training modules over time
• Pair online modules with occasional in-person sessions for hands-on reinforcement
• Communicate the benefits of training in terms of employee growth and company success
This approach ensures that employees not only complete the training but also apply their new skills effectively in the workplace. Gradually introducing modules rather than requiring employees to complete everything at once helps maintain engagement. Managers who show support for the program participate themselves and celebrate milestones help foster a culture that values continuous learning. Measuring the Impact of Employee Training
The effectiveness of interactive training software can be measured in multiple ways. Managers can track completion rates, quiz scores, and skill assessments to understand which employees are mastering the material. Performance metrics such as productivity, error reduction, customer satisfaction, and team collaboration can reflect how training translates into real-world improvements.
Some Sarasota businesses also survey employees about confidence levels, engagement, and satisfaction after completing modules. Tracking both quantitative and qualitative outcomes helps companies refine their programs over time.
